[摘要]懸掛式鋼內(nèi)筒煙囪因其良好的受力性能和經(jīng)濟優(yōu)勢,正逐步在國內(nèi)火力發(fā)電廠中得到應(yīng)用。結(jié)合山東萊州某電廠240m高懸掛式鋼內(nèi)筒煙囪項目,利用SAP2000軟件著重對內(nèi)筒和平臺進行了整體受力分析,根據(jù)分析結(jié)果對結(jié)構(gòu)計算和節(jié)點構(gòu)造進行了探討,優(yōu)化設(shè)計后內(nèi)筒受力性能和整體經(jīng)濟性有較大提高。

Structural design of suspended inner steel cylinder chimney
Zhang Weisong,Cui Chuanzong, He Zhaoren (State Nuclear Electric Power Planning Design & Research Institute, Beijing 100094, China)
Abstract:Suspended inner steel cylinder chimneys are being applied to domestic thermal power plants because of perfect property of performance and economic advantage. Taking a suspended inner steel cylinder chimney in Laizhou with a height of 240m for example, the global mechanical analysis of inner steel cylinder and platforms was done by the software SAP2000. Structural calculation and joints construction were discussed based on the results. Property of performance and global economy were greatly improved after optimizing design.
